The actor Rajinikanth recently paid his tributes to Ratan Tata, the late billionaire and philanthropist who died on October 9. Rajinikanth expressed his gratitude for Tata’s important contributions to India on X (previously Twitter) by posting a moving picture of himself kneeling to Ratan.

Rajinikanth wrote a touching statement in which he called Ratan Tata a “legendary icon” and reminisced over their shared memories. Fans were moved by his message and showered the comments section with heart emojis and folded hands as a way of expressing their own admiration and sympathies.

“A great legendary icon who put India on the global map with his vision and passion,” commented Rajinikanth. The man who, over many generations, produced lakhs of employment and inspired countless more industrialists. Everyone admired and adored him. My warmest regards to him. I will always treasure every second I had with this wonderful person. Gone is the actual son of India. Peace be with you, #RatanTata.

Ratan Tata’s Legacy

Ratan Tata, the Tata Group chairman for more than 20 years, passed away on Wednesday at Breach Candy Hospital in Mumbai at 11:30 p.m. Since Monday, the Padma Vibhushan winner had been in critical condition. Tata had informed the public on social media earlier that day that there was no need to be concerned about his health and that he was getting regular checkups for age-related medical issues.

Upcoming Projects for Rajinikanth

Speaking of which, today (October 10) saw the theatrical debut of TJ Gnanavel’s film, Vettaiyan, which stars Rajinikanth. Manju Warrier, Rajinikanth as an encounter specialist, Ritika Singh, Amitabh Bachchan, Fahadh Faasil, Rana Daggubati, and Dushara Vijayan are among the ensemble cast members in the movie. Reviewers and viewers have given the movie varying degrees of praise. Moreover, Rajinikanth is now filming Coolie, which is being directed by Lokesh Kanagaraj, with Nagarjuna, Soubin Shahir, Shruti Haasan, Sathyaraj, and Nimma Upendra.
